The team at Connaught Law, led and mentored by Nauman Javid, is made up of experts in their fields whose skills surpass those of lawyers at much larger outfits Currently based in Holborn, London, we are all experienced and specialist lawyers who have come together to focus all our attention on helping our clients succeed by providing high-quality but straight-forward legal advice across a hand-picked number of sectors. We’re a truly multi-cultural firm, and we love cross-border work.

UK sponsor licence fees 2025: £574 (small) or £1,579 (large) application fee. £525 per Certificate of Sponsorship. From ...
03/09/2026

UK sponsor licence fees 2025: £574 (small) or £1,579 (large) application fee. £525 per Certificate of Sponsorship. From Dec 2024, employers cannot recover compliance costs from workers. Enforcement at record levels.

Complete guide to UK sponsor licence fees and compliance costs 2025. Application fees £574-£1,579, Certificate of Sponsorship costs, Immigration Skills Charge, compliance infrastructure expenses £8,000-£50,000+ annually, enforcement penalties, and cost recovery prohibition from December 2024.

Complete guide to UK sponsor licence fees and compliance costs. Application fees, per-worker charges, infrastructure costs and penalties explained.

Sole representative visa UK closed 11 April 2022. Existing holders still qualify for extensions, settlement after 5 year...
03/09/2026

Sole representative visa UK closed 11 April 2022. Existing holders still qualify for extensions, settlement after 5 years, and dependant family reunification. UK Expansion Worker is the replacement route.

Complete guide to sole representative visa UK 2025 following route closure April 2022. Extension requirements, ILR settlement pathway after 5 years, dependant rights, UK Expansion Worker alternative route, compliance obligations, and strategic options for existing holders.

Complete guide to sole representative visa UK 2025 extensions, settlement applications, and route closure impact. Expert guidance for existing holders.

UK Start-up visa closed 13 July 2023. Innovator Founder route is the replacement — no £50,000 minimum investment, 3-year...
02/09/2026

UK Start-up visa closed 13 July 2023. Innovator Founder route is the replacement — no £50,000 minimum investment, 3-year settlement pathway, secondary employment permitted. Complete transition guide.

Complete guide following UK start-up visa closure July 2023. Innovator Founder route requirements, endorsement body selection, no minimum investment threshold, settlement after 3 years, transition deadlines for existing holders, and business plan requirements.

Start-up visa closed innovator founder 2025 guide. Understand visa changes, switching options, and current UK business immigration routes.

Habitual residence test EEA nationals 2025: settled status alone does not guarantee benefits eligibility. Right to resid...
02/09/2026

Habitual residence test EEA nationals 2025: settled status alone does not guarantee benefits eligibility. Right to reside plus genuine habitual residence intention both required for Universal Credit, Housing Benefit.

Complete guide to habitual residence test EEA nationals 2025. Post-Brexit dual requirements framework, right to reside categories, Universal Credit assessment, pre-settled status complications, benefits eligibility, and First-tier Tribunal appeals explained.

Complete habitual residence test EEA nationals 2025 guide. Right to reside, benefits eligibility, qualified person status. Expert legal analysis.
